By the way, i am using an agilent usb gpib board 82357b to connect the 33120a to the computer. Spectrum analyzers psa spectrum analyzers discontinued e4440a psa spectrum analyzer, 3 hz to 26. In practice the cables were much longer and worked at longer distance. I would like to use matlab for current measurement and control of a keithely 6517a using a laptop and ni gpib usbhs. Passing information between the matlab workspace and your instrument. So we would like to setup an automatic testing environment. To find out which hardware drivers matlab has access to these are called adaptors in matlab parlance, type. This links to an ivi instrument driver for use with v2. The keysight 82357b usb gpib interface provides a direct connection from a usb port on your laptop or desktop pc to gpib instruments.
Aug 15, 2017 another rule that we used years ago was that the cable length should only be three feet per device. Matlab thought about life for a long time and then the list was suddenly populated by a number of entries. Programming guide, agilent technologies signal generators. The resource name consists of the gpib board index, the instrument primary address, and the instrument secondary address. Reading values from agilent 3458a multimeter keysight community. Sep 30, 2009 download agena, a labview lxi,ethernet,ieee 488. The following rmb examples transfer data to and from a remote pc using the mmem. I think matlab s discovery of the boards and then having the right index were both. The ics electronics gpib adaptor does not support asynchronous read and write operations, and therefore, ics gpib objects do not support the following toolbox functions and properties. Name is given by concatenating gpib with the board index and the primary address specified in the gpib function. Refer to using rs232 esg, psg, and e8663b only on page 45 and the users guide. Agilent technologies keysight technologies 8164a lightwave.
Application note using matlab applications with ms269xa signal analyzer ms2690ams2691ams2692a signal analyzer outline this document explains how to set up the matlab application software for communication with the ms269xa signal analyzer family. Agilent io libraries suite getting started guide provides a description of the agilent io libraries and utilities, and detailed installation information. Instrument control toolbox, gpib, serial, visa, etc. We are trying to retrieve single measurements from the agilent 3458a multimeter over a gpib ieee 488. The gpib controller is a national instruments atgpib card.
Full matlab support from both keysight and mathworks. Using a gpib adapter pci card we have had good luck with using the following commands. Furthermore, i have agilent signal studio toolkit 2, but with this software i can only use a lan or gpib connection. The gpib vxi interface is associated with a gpib vxi command module that you install in slot 0 of a vxi chassis. Hello everyone, i am using matlab r2014a and agilent multimeter 3458a with gpib usb cable. Keysight software resources keysight and matlab software. For a list of supported adaptors, refer to interface driver adaptor. Apr 19, 20 attached is a simple 3458a program i wrote in matlab which utilizes the internal memor. Use keysight hp agilent gpib devices with ni software.
Agilent test equipment overview steve crain, agilent technologies get an overview of agilent test equipment including signal generators, signal analyzers, oscilloscopes, network analyzers, and axie and pxi modular hardware with matlab software. Basic gpib configuration using matlab keysight community. Working with the gpib interface understanding visa gpib. Agilent 82357b usbgpib interface for windows data sheet features fast and easy connection to gpib instruments use standard usb interface interface with up to 14 gpib instruments ieee488 compatible transfer over 1. The gpib address consists of the board index of the gpib controller, and the primary address and optionally the secondary address of the instrument. Gpib converter a simple cable with a gpib plug on one end and a usb plug on the other that provides a direct connection from the usb port on your pc to gpib instruments. This is the first step in developing matlab applications for the ms269xa.
This matlab function creates the gpib object obj associated with the board specified by boardindex, and the instrument specified by primaryaddress. If you had a gc with an als, then 6 feet to the pc, add a msd then 9 feet. To communicate with your agilent instrument using an ivi instrument driver and instrument control toolbox, install the ivi driver and then automatically create a matlab driver wrapper by following the instructions in the matlab ivi documentation. Setting up and using agilent 82357b gpib usb pod in rpi linux. Is this toolbox absolutely necessary if i want to control my generator with matlab.
Agilent e4438c dowload wave file in matlab download free. How to connect matlab to hp4194a with agilent usb to gpib. There are no switches to set, no pc cards to install, and no external power supplies required. Some instrument drivers do not require a wrapper and can be used directly from matlab. Reading values from agilent 3458a multimeter keysight. Therefore, only functions and properties that are unique to visas gpib interface are discussed in this section. The agilent 82357b usb gpib interface provides instant connections, enabling a direct connection from the usb port on your pc to gpib instruments. The vendor name can be keysight note that agilent also still works, ni, rs, or tek. Fyi, agilent has recently created over 20 matlab example applications and programs for using matlab with agilent signal analyzers over gpib, lan, and on the instrument itself. Also supports 32bit visa implementations from keysight agilent national instruments and tektronix. F or additional important information about serial numbers, read \serial number in appendix a of this manual.
Working with the gpib vxi interface understanding visa gpib vxi. Gpib ieee488, or general purpose interface bus, is a standard for configuring, controlling, and transferring data with instrumentation. The new adapter that we are attempting to use is an agilient 82357b. As it is obvious i am new with both ni and matlab daq toolbox. Agilent 4155b4156b gpib command reference, edition 4 3 to the extent allowed by local law, the above warranties are exclusive and no other warranty or condition, whether written or oral, is expressed or implied and agilent technologies specifically disclaim any implied warranties or conditions. However, when trying to use the adapter in matlab we experience a few difficulties. Gpib interfaces agilent technologies agilent technologies 82357a drivers download update your computers drivers using drivermax, the free driver update tool. Toolbox, matlab supports instrument communication over gpib, lan, usb, and. Using iqtools and matlab steve crain, agilent technologies generate waveforms and perform amplitude correction for agilent m8190a awgs using matlab and instrument control toolbox. Jul 29, 2015 hello everyone, i am using matlab r2014a and agilent multimeter 3458a with gpib usb cable. Does any one knows how to control agilent b1500a using matlab or labview. Application note using matlab applications with ms269xa.
The instrument control toolbox software supports the gpib, vxi, gpibvxi, tcpip. Using matlab with agilent instruments video matlab. The following matlab project contains the source code and matlab examples used for agilent e4438c dowload wave file. Each gpib object is associated with one controller and one instrument. Using pyvisa to control instrument via gpib github. Matlab and simulink support gpib communication through instrument control toolbox. Connect to an agilent instrument via lan using matlab. We have met several issues which related with power onoff operation.
Gpibusb and matlab ni community national instruments. Agilent 82350b pci gpib interface installation and configuration guide describes the 82350b and provides installation and troubleshooting information. For many gpib applications, you can communicate with your instrument without detailed knowledge of how gpib works. The gpib interface is supported through a visagpib object. Digital multimeter matlab programming example youtube. Agilent 82357b usbgpib interface for windows agitlent 82357. At the end ef every line in the file i have the carriage return character \r and the line feed character. The features associated with a visagpib object are similar to the features associated with a gpib object.
Find instrument drivers that are available for this instrument for use in labview, labwindowscvi, or measurement studio. For your convenience, i have attached a link of pdf document herewith, which will guide you about. Usb universal serial bus is built into most of todays desktop and laptop computers, offering fast and easy plugandplay connection and auto configuration. This does not give the results you should expect, for some reason. Matlab data analysis software for keysight infiniivision. This interface, along with the other relevant hardware, is shown below. View and download agilent technologies usbgpib interface converter 82357a user manual online. Designed for unix linux systems, using a national instruments gpib board. Does any one knows how to control agilent b1500a using matlab or. Example programs are included with most instrument driver downloads. Agilent ena series analyzer lxi, ethernet, ieee 488.
The toolbox enables communication with any instrument that has a gpib interface directly from matlab and simulink. Setup and use tutorial for raspberry pi and agilent keysight 82357b usb gpib pod development. The resource name consists of the gpib board index, the instrument primary. Install and execute matlab directly on your windowsbased oscilloscope or a remote pc using gpib, lan, or usb connectivity for all four oscilloscope families. The failure rate is extremely low which is not efficiency for manual operation. Hi there, i would like to use matlab for current measurement and control of a keithely 6517a using a laptop and ni gpibusbhs. Control signal generator n5182a with matlab using the visa usb connection question asked by antoine on jun 10. Ivic, and matlab instrument drivers supports gpib adaptors from a number of vendors including keysight agilent and national instruments. With the agilent 82357b usbgpib interface for windows 98 seme2000xpvista, you can interface with up to 14 gpib. This is useful for you who create the 4155b4156b measurement program by modifying the program created to control the. Please note, using the internal memory slows things down a lot. Hi there, i would like to use matlab for current measurement and control of a keithely 6517a using a laptop and ni gpib usbhs. The visa gpib object establishes a connection between the matlab workspace and the instrument via its gpib interface.
Gpib is a standardized interface that allows you to connect and control multiple devices from various vendors. I need to read the value of the current dci in a specific instant during my program. It is usbgpib using the agilent io utility we are able to communicate with the hp impedance analyzer without a problem. Using matlab with agilent instruments video matlab hauptnavigation einausblenden.
Im pretty new when it comes to using matlab with reference to instrument control as is scpi commands a new thing and i will need to do alot of data transfer to my laptop in the coming week and this could will help alot. This application note aims to enhance your knowledge of using matlab with agilent signal and spectrum analyzers. As described in connecting to the instrument, you can also configure property values during object creation. This matlab function creates the gpib object obj associated with the board specified by boardindex. The psg and e8663bs auxiliary interface connector is compatible with ansieia232 rs232 serial connection but gpib and lan are recommended for making faster measurements and when downloading files. The top entry said agilent technologies agilent with a board index of 8. The gpib general purpose interface bus is the way to control the instrument. Agilent instrument connection to matlab via lan matlab this is a step by step video of how to connect to and send commands to an. The gpib interface support requires keysight formerly agilent, ics electronics, measurement. When used together with instrument control toolbox, matlab supports instrument communication over gpib, lan, usb, and rs232 serial interfaces. Using matlab with agilent instruments video matlab toggle main navigation. Boardindex and primaryaddress are given by the values supplied to the gpib function.
I am currently working with matlab trying to control an hp4194a impedance analyzer and am experiencing communication troubles for the usb to gpib adapter. You can control your smu and cv through gpib interface. Gpib interfaces agilent technologies agilent technologies. The instrument control toolbox supports communication with instruments using instrument drivers or through scpi commands over supported interfaces such as gpib, tcpip, serial or visa. Instrument driver network idnet find, download, or submit a driver to communicate with thirdparty instruments. Working with the gpib interface understanding visagpib. Software for the control of hp, agilent and keysight vector network analyzer, such as the 8753, 8720 series using gpib. Using matlab with agilent instruments in the matlab environment, you can configure and control agilent instruments. It is worth walking through the following, if you have time. When you create a gpib object, these property value are automatically configured. It was a rule of thumb that hp used in earlier gpib manuals. Anyway, i am afraid your routine is specific for the instrument toolbox. Agilent 4396b networkspectrumimpedance analyzer gpib command reference serial numbers this manual applies directly to instruments which have the serial number pre x jp1ke.
I switched the board index in my code to match this and everything worked. A connection to an instrument is referred to as instrument control session. To learn more about getting started with matlab, users may also wish to refer to matlabs online documentation. Using matlab with agilent instruments video matlab navigazione principale in modalita toggle. Usbgpib interface converter 82357a media converter pdf manual download.
440 1365 1220 1532 142 1424 23 613 308 1418 1424 743 810 6 1316 430 1394 215 937 1296 203 1128 13 1336 61 1479 648 147 883 918 1245 1008 1286 557 495 974 753 912